[发明专利]一种工业物联网中基于数据加密存储的数据共享方法在审
申请号: | 201910743124.1 | 申请日: | 2019-08-13 |
公开(公告)号: | CN110457926A | 公开(公告)日: | 2019-11-15 |
发明(设计)人: | 马创;赵娟;杨松菱 | 申请(专利权)人: | 重庆邮电大学 |
主分类号: | G06F21/60 | 分类号: | G06F21/60;G06F21/62;G06F21/64 |
代理公司: | 50215 重庆辉腾律师事务所 | 代理人: | 卢胜斌<国际申请>=<国际公布>=<进入 |
地址: | 400065重*** | 国省代码: | 重庆;50 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明涉及工业领域和计算机领域,尤其涉及一种工业物联网中基于数据加密存储的数据共享方法,包括联盟链系统,联盟链系统包括数据聚合器、工作量证明模块、数据区块生成模块、智能合约处理模块;所述数据聚合器包括本地控制器以及记录池;所述工作量证明模块用来确定某个时间段内的数据记账管理权限;所述数据区块生成模块用于将工作量证明模块中拥有有效工作量证明的数据聚合器中所存储的交易记录按照时间先后顺序存储在数据存储在系统中;所述智能合约处理模块是在数据共享的过程中验证共享请求是否符合访问约束条件;本发明可以通过该系统来有效解决如何存储和利用现有农业数据的问题,以避免农业数据的信息孤岛效应。 | ||
搜索关键词: | 工作量 数据聚合 处理模块 农业数据 生成模块 数据共享 数据区块 链系统 存储 数据加密存储 计算机领域 访问约束 工业领域 共享请求 记账管理 交易记录 数据存储 顺序存储 信息孤岛 有效解决 控制器 智能 时间段 物联网 验证 权限 记录 | ||
【主权项】:
1.一种工业物联网中基于数据加密存储的数据共享方法,包括联盟链系统,所述联盟链系统包括数据聚合器、加密信息生成模块、数据加密模块、工作量证明模块、数据区块生成模块、智能合约处理模块;所述数据聚合器包括本地控制器以及记录池;其特征在于,在联盟链中进行数据存储时,联盟链系统利用加密信息生成模块生成证书、私钥、公钥以及签名,数据加密模块根据节点证书、私钥、公钥以及签名将节点的数据加密存储在数据聚合器的记录池中,若待上传的数据真实有效,则通过工作量证明模块来确定拥有记账权的节点,由该节点利用数据区块生成模块将数据写入区块链中;在联盟链系统中请求共享数据时,若一个节点向另一个节点发起数据请求,智能合约处理模块判断是否同意该收到数据请求的节点进行共享数据,若同意共享,将加密的数据发送给发起数据请求的节点,发起数据请求的节点利用自己的私钥对数据进行解密,完成数据共享。/n
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于重庆邮电大学,未经重庆邮电大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201910743124.1/,转载请声明来源钻瓜专利网。